Hello everyone,

I found a hard drive from a computer that no one was using and was trying to use it for personal use as an external hard drive. When I plug it in, the hd isnt detected in computer nor disk management. The case is working 100%. I tested it with other hds. My computer does a beep saying that it detects that something was plugged in via usb. I have also tried installing the hd internally to see if it would show up but it still does not.
Anyone know how to fix this issue? or is the hd completely dead.
Thanks in advance!
 
The HDD is dead if you can't hear it or feel it spinning up when connected to power.

All Windows needs for a successful "connected" beep via a USB enclosure is that it's connected properly and getting power. So even if the disk itself is dead you'll still get the beep if those conditions are met.
